Geographical distances (in km) between German gid-cells
Abstract:
This dataset gives the distances between the central coordinates of the German raster grid-cells (MTB_Q) in km. It can be e.g. used as distance weights to compute the similarity weights for the Frescalo algrithm (Hill 2012).
